Tapo C520WS review
The model TP-Link points its own budget buyers towards. A 2560 × 1440 sensor behind an F1.6 lens gives colour at night without a spotlight, and unlike most cameras in this price band it can be wired to Ethernet instead of trusting Wi-Fi.
The bottom line The one to buy in this hub if the camera is going anywhere Wi-Fi is marginal. The Ethernet port is worth more than the extra megapixels.
TP-Link recommends this camera on the listing of its own cheaper model, which
tells you where it sits: the C520WS is what the C500 buyer upgrades to for
2K, for colour at night and for the ability to plug in a network cable.
The two features that justify the price
The first is the sensor. TP-Link states an F1.6 aperture with a Starlight
sensor, producing colour in light where an ordinary camera has already
switched to infrared. That matters because a monochrome image of a person in
a dark coat tells you a person was there, while a colour image tells you what
they were wearing.
The second is the Ethernet port, and it is the more important of the two. On
an outside wall at the far end of a house, Wi-Fi drops intermittently rather
than completely, which produces a camera that appears to work and has gaps in
its recording. A cable ends that argument. It carries no power on this model,
so a socket is still required — this is not a PoE camera.
What the specification does not say
Colour at night is a function of available light. A Starlight sensor gathers
more of what there is; it does not manufacture any. On a lane with no street
lighting, the camera will be using infrared like everything else, or its own
spotlight, which announces its position.
IP66 is declared by TP-Link and describes dust and jetting water. It says
nothing about how long a gasket lasts in ultraviolet light, which is what
actually ends outdoor cameras.
Who it suits
Anyone whose first camera dropped off the network, and anyone who wants to
see colour rather than shapes after dark. It is the default recommendation of
this hub for a mains-powered position.

What we like, and what we don't
Strengths
Ethernet as well as Wi-Fi — the single most useful feature in this hub
Starlight sensor with an F1.6 lens gives colour at night without a spotlight
2K (2560 × 1440), stated by TP-Link as 1.7× the pixels of 1080p
Person, pet and vehicle detection at no extra cost, per the manufacturer
Compromises
Colour at night still needs some ambient light — it is a sensitive sensor, not night sight
IP66 is a declared rating, not a test result from here
Mains powered, so the socket decides the position
Cloud retention beyond the card remains a Tapo Care subscription

Questions people actually ask
What does Starlight actually mean?
It is a marketing name for a sensor and lens combination tuned for low light — here an F1.6 aperture, which admits more light than the F2.0 or F2.2 lenses typical at this price. TP-Link states it produces colour in poorer light. It is sensitivity, not night vision: in genuine darkness the camera still falls back on infrared or on its spotlight.
Is the Ethernet port worth paying for?
On an outside wall, usually yes. Wi-Fi is the part of an outdoor camera installation most likely to fail, and it fails intermittently, which is worse than failing outright. A cable removes the variable — and on this camera it also carries no power, so a socket is still needed.
How does it compare with the C500?
TP-Link answers this on its own C500 listing: it recommends the C520WS to anyone wanting 2K, full-colour night vision or an Ethernet connection. The C500 is the 1080p wireless-only entry point; this is the model above it.
